      I am interested in developing an expert system for agricultural land       use planning. The expert system will suggest 'which crop can be       grown' considering a whole range of factors like Soil & Landscape,       Rainfall and Climate, Infrastructure and Labour availability. The       expert system should act like a human expert who draws knowledge (facts       and thumb rules) from various disciplines gives an optimal decision.       The reasoning should be both forward and backward depending on each       case (Which land units are suitable for wheat? Or I have a piece of       land, which crops can be best grown?). The input for the expert system       will be either a 'set of land qualities' or a composite spatial map       which has defined land attributes.
